Pastor Billy begins a new sermon series this week focused on praying through the Psalms. Each week we will look at a different psalm to see what it teaches us about how to pray.  We begin with Psalm 13 which is a psalm of lament.  We see David surrendering his tears to the Lord in prayer and in the end being filled with abundant joy.
